48:
49: /*
50: * Moves the cursor to the specified position, checking for bounds.
51: * (this includes scrolling regions)
52: * The origin is considered to be 0, 0 for this procedure.
53: */
54: CursorSet(screen, row, col, flags)
55: register TScreen *screen;
56: register int row, col;
57: unsigned flags;
58: {
59: register int maxr;
60:
61: col = (col < 0 ? 0 : col);
62: screen->cur_col = (col <= screen->max_col ? col : screen->max_col);
63: maxr = screen->max_row;
64: if (flags & ORIGIN) {
65: row += screen->top_marg;
66: maxr = screen->bot_marg;
67: }
68: row = (row < 0 ? 0 : row);
69: screen->cur_row = (row <= maxr ? row : maxr);
70: screen->do_wrap = 0;
71: }
72:
73: /*
74: * moves the cursor left n, no wrap around
75: */
76: CursorBack(screen, n)
77: register TScreen *screen;
78: int n;
79: {
80: register int i, j, k, rev;
81: extern Terminal term;
82:
83: if((rev = (term.flags & (REVERSEWRAP | WRAPAROUND)) ==
84: (REVERSEWRAP | WRAPAROUND)) && screen->do_wrap)
85: n--;
86: if ((screen->cur_col -= n) < 0) {
87: if(rev) {
88: if((i = (j = screen->max_col + 1) * screen->cur_row +
89: screen->cur_col) < 0) {
90: k = j * (screen->max_row + 1);
91: i += ((-i) / k + 1) * k;
92: }
93: screen->cur_row = i / j;
94: screen->cur_col = i % j;
95: } else
96: screen->cur_col = 0;
97: }
98: screen->do_wrap = 0;
99: }
100:
101: /*
102: * moves the cursor forward n, no wraparound
103: */
104: CursorForward(screen, n)
105: register TScreen *screen;
106: int n;
107: {
108: screen->cur_col += n;
109: if (screen->cur_col > screen->max_col)
110: screen->cur_col = screen->max_col;
111: screen->do_wrap = 0;
112: }
113:
114: /*
115: * moves the cursor down n, no scrolling.
116: * Won't pass bottom margin or bottom of screen.
117: */
118: CursorDown(screen, n)
119: register TScreen *screen;
120: int n;
121: {
122: register int max;
123:
124: max = (screen->cur_row > screen->bot_marg ?
125: screen->max_row : screen->bot_marg);
126:
127: screen->cur_row += n;
128: if (screen->cur_row > max)
129: screen->cur_row = max;
130: screen->do_wrap = 0;
131: }
132:
133: /*
134: * moves the cursor up n, no linestarving.
135: * Won't pass top margin or top of screen.
136: */
137: CursorUp(screen, n)
138: register TScreen *screen;
139: int n;
140: {
141: register int min;
142:
143: min = (screen->cur_row < screen->top_marg ?
144: 0 : screen->top_marg);
145:
146: screen->cur_row -= n;
147: if (screen->cur_row < min)
148: screen->cur_row = min;
149: screen->do_wrap = 0;
150: }
151:
152: /*
153: * Moves cursor down amount lines, scrolls if necessary.
154: * Won't leave scrolling region. No carriage return.
155: */
156: Index(screen, amount)
157: register TScreen *screen;
158: register int amount;
159: {
160: register int j;
161:
162: /*
163: * indexing when below scrolling region is cursor down.
164: * if cursor high enough, no scrolling necessary.
165: */
166: if (screen->cur_row > screen->bot_marg
167: || screen->cur_row + amount <= screen->bot_marg) {
168: CursorDown(screen, amount);
169: return;
170: }
171:
172: CursorDown(screen, j = screen->bot_marg - screen->cur_row);
173: Scroll(screen, amount - j);
174: }
175:
176: /*
177: * Moves cursor up amount lines, reverse scrolls if necessary.
178: * Won't leave scrolling region. No carriage return.
179: */
180: RevIndex(screen, amount)
181: register TScreen *screen;
182: register int amount;
183: {
184: /*
185: * reverse indexing when above scrolling region is cursor up.
186: * if cursor low enough, no reverse indexing needed
187: */
188: if (screen->cur_row < screen->top_marg
189: || screen->cur_row-amount >= screen->top_marg) {
190: CursorUp(screen, amount);
191: return;
192: }
193:
194: RevScroll(screen, amount - (screen->cur_row - screen->top_marg));
195: CursorUp(screen, screen->cur_row - screen->top_marg);
196: }
197:
198: /*
199: * Moves Cursor To First Column In Line
200: */
201: CarriageReturn(screen)
202: register TScreen *screen;
203: {
204: screen->cur_col = 0;
205: screen->do_wrap = 0;
206: }
207:
208: /*
209: * Save Cursor and Attributes
210: */
211: CursorSave(term, sc)
212: register Terminal *term;
213: register SavedCursor *sc;
214: {
215: register TScreen *screen = &term->screen;
216:
217: sc->row = screen->cur_row;
218: sc->col = screen->cur_col;
219: sc->flags = term->flags;
220: sc->curgl = screen->curgl;
221: sc->curgr = screen->curgr;
222: bcopy(screen->gsets, sc->gsets, sizeof(screen->gsets));
223: }
224:
225: /*
226: * Restore Cursor and Attributes
227: */
228: CursorRestore(term, sc)
229: register Terminal *term;
230: register SavedCursor *sc;
231: {
232: register TScreen *screen = &term->screen;
233:
234: bcopy(sc->gsets, screen->gsets, sizeof(screen->gsets));
235: screen->curgl = sc->curgl;
236: screen->curgr = sc->curgr;
237: term->flags &= ~(BOLD|INVERSE|UNDERLINE);
238: term->flags |= sc->flags & (BOLD|INVERSE|UNDERLINE);
239: CursorSet(screen, sc->row, sc->col, term->flags);
240: }
